The Bus From Hell

by Maria Ruiz

“Hey! We can take a bus from here to Flores to see the Komodo Dragons!” I yelled as I passed a shop with a sign in the window. We were in Lombok, an island in Indonesia next to Bali. We’d planned on visiting the Island of Flores where tours to see the giant lizards started.